调试Python程序:关键步骤与常见问题示例
调试Python程序是一个系统性的过程,涉及到理解代码、定位问题、修复错误等步骤。下面将详细列出这些关键步骤,并举一些常见问题示例。
理解代码:
- 仔细阅读代码,确保理解每个函数的职责。
- 针对复杂的逻辑或算法,可以使用注释来帮助理解。
运行程序:
- 使用
python filename.py
命令运行你的程序。 - 如果遇到异常(如ValueError、IndexError等),Python会自动中断并显示错误信息。
- 使用
定位问题:
- 通过查看报错信息,获取问题所在的代码行。
- 可以使用断点来暂停程序的执行,观察当前变量的值是否符合预期。
修复错误:
- 根据报错信息和问题定位,修改出错的代码部分。
- 确保修复后不会引入新的错误,并进行测试以验证修复效果。
以上就是调试Python程序的关键步骤和常见问题示例。希望对你有所帮助!
还没有评论,来说两句吧...